>> Sorry I did not mention that to translate a case, we need to update
>> the version *0* of each test case so that we could reuse the
>> translated case in future test case versions which usually will be
>> copied from the version *0*. I will update the wiki page to notify
>> that later.

>Would be possible to synchronize the "3.6" test cases with the "0"
>version before we start a real testing with 3.6.3?

It will not be that easy to make a generic code change, since this will 
probably change
internal gears of Moztrap. So one thing we could do is to:

    1. update the version 0 test cases
    2. remove the existed version 3.6 and recreate the version 3.6 so that it
    could copy updated test cases from version 0

It could be done just by a few more clicks, very simple :)
